Mylar Speaker
The speaker, made of a plastic cone, is moisture, water-resistant, and highly consistent. In addition, mylar processing is relatively easy in production. Therefore, the speaker is more accessible to the development of miniaturization. As a result, it is familiar to find it on access control systems and intercom products.
